Compartilhar via


Caixa de Diálogo Construtora de Critérios de Pesquisa

Preencha essa caixa de diálogo para adicionar uma nova consulta (geralmente uma consulta parametrizada) a um formulário vinculado a dados existente em seu aplicativo do Windows.Isso inclui adicionar uma nova consulta à tabela selecionada, e adicionar controles para os usuários para entrarem com quaisquer valores de parâmetro no formulário (um botão para executar a consulta também é adicionada ao formulário).

Uma consulta parametrizada retorna dados que satisfazem às condições de uma cláusula WHERE na consulta.Por exemplo, você pode parametrizar uma lista de clientes para exibir apenas clientes em uma determinada cidade, adicionando WHERE City = @City ao final da instrução SQL que retorna uma lista de clientes.A cláusula WHERE define uma condição para ser atendida ao executar uma consulta.SELECT * FROM Customers Retorna todos os registros na Customers tabela, enquanto SELECT * FROM Customers WHERE City = @City só retorna registros nos quais o City coluna é igual ao valor da @City parâmetro. Adicionar uma cláusula WHERE faz sentido para o final da sua consulta.

Algumas cláusulas WHERE típicas:

SELECT * FROM Employees WHERE CompanyName like @CompanyName
SELECT * FROM Employees WHERE (LastName = @Lname) and (FirstName = @Fname)
Observação:

A sintaxe de espaços reservados para parâmetro varia de acordo com a fonte de dados.Este exemplo mostra espaços reservados para um (fonte) dados do SQL servidor @paramname).Use espaços reservados para ? ponto de interrogação (System.Data.OleDb) e System.Data.Odbc parâmetros (WHERE CompanyName like ?).

Esta caixa de diálogo aparece quando Add Query é escolhida em uma marca inteligente ou a partir do menu Data.

Com esta caixa de diálogo, é possível:

Lista User Interface Element

  • Selecionar tabela de fonte de dados
    Selecione a tabela para adicionar a consultar a partir da lista suspensa de tabelas disponíveis em seu projeto.

  • Selecione uma consulta parametrizada para carregar os dados
    Selecione uma consulta parametrizada nova ou existente.

  • Nome de nova consulta
    Digite um nome para a nova consulta parametrizada.

  • Nome de consulta existente
    Selecione uma consulta na lista suspensa de consultas disponíveis para a tabela de dados de origem selecionada.

  • Texto da Consulta
    Insira a instrução SQL que será executada quando o botão for clicado.

    Observação:

    O assistente fornece o Construtor de consultas, uma ferramenta visual para criar consultas SQL.

  • Construtor de consultas
    Abra o Query Builder, uma ferramenta visual para criar consultas SQL.Para obter mais informações, consulte Consulta and Exibir Designer Tools.

Consulte também

Tarefas

Demonstra Passo a passo: Exibindo dados em um formulário em um aplicativo do Windows

Como: Adicionar uma consulta parametrizada a um formulário em um aplicativos do Windows

Demonstra Passo a passo: Criando um formulário para pesquisar dados em um aplicativos do Windows

Conceitos

Exibindo visão geral de dados

Outros recursos

Conectando-se a Dados no Visual Studio

Preparando seu aplicativo para receber dados

Buscando dados em seu aplicativo

Exibindo dados em formulários em aplicativos do Windows

Editar dados no seu aplicativo

Validando Dados

Salvando dados